8,629,980 is a composite number, even.

This number doesn't have a permanent NumberWiki page yet — what you see below is computed live. Pages get added to the permanent index when they're notable (years, primes, curated, etc.).

8,629,980 (eight million six hundred twenty-nine thousand nine hundred eighty) is an even 7-digit number. It is a composite number with 24 divisors, and factors as 2² × 3 × 5 × 143,833. Its proper divisors sum to 15,534,132,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x83AEDC.
